Output 52c6860a39d16f3af902242a1d5e954e5cdaeaa83980b5e0710d56ec4651420b:2

value
30776960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f3a118eac21be6af4ea586bfdb2adad35c713f OP_EQUAL
address
MBT7mNxKDGSHqdp9BDBUNWxnjpEPWPR36v
transaction
52c6860a39d16f3af902242a1d5e954e5cdaeaa83980b5e0710d56ec4651420b
spent
true